Severe Weather Policy & Procedures

The University of Louisville monitors weather and emergency conditions continuously and makes operational decisions based on the safety of students, faculty, staff, patients, and visitors. Because conditions may differ across the region and can change rapidly, members of the university community should use personal judgment when traveling to or from campus.

University Operating Status

During severe weather or other emergency conditions, the university may adjust instructional operations and work operations separately depending on circumstances.

Instructional Status

Remote Classes

In-person classes move temporarily to remote instruction when conditions make on-campus instruction inadvisable but teaching can continue remotely. Online courses continue as scheduled. Instructors communicate instructional expectations and any assignment changes directly to students.

Class Closure

All classes — including in-person, blended and online — are canceled when conditions prevent instruction from occurring safely or effectively. Assignment due dates are suspended until further notice.

Delayed Start or Early Release

A delayed start or early release may alter class schedules for part of the day:

  • Classes ending before a delayed start time are canceled.
  • Classes already in session resume at the delayed start time.
  • Classes beginning after the delayed start meet as scheduled.

For early release:

  • Classes in session end at the announced release time.
  • Classes beginning afterward do not meet.

Work Status

Remote Work

Offices operate remotely when on-campus work is limited but university functions can continue off site. Employees who can work remotely are expected to do so under supervisor guidance.

Work Closure

Offices are closed when conditions create an immediate or severe safety concern and remote work is not broadly feasible. Only employees designated as essential should report on site or continue assigned duties remotely if directed.

Essential and Clinical Operations

University of Louisville Hospital and associated clinical operations remain open and operational unless otherwise announced. Employees, students, residents and fellows in clinical and patient care roles should follow departmental guidance.

Events and Campus Activities

On-campus events and activities may be canceled, moved online or rescheduled depending on operating conditions.

Personal Safety

Members of the university community should avoid unnecessary travel during hazardous conditions and use personal judgment when local conditions differ from campus conditions.
